PANGRAM RAISES $9M, LAUNCHES AI IMAGE DETECTION
New York-based AI detection startup Pangram secured $9 million in funding led by Menlo Ventures and released Pangram 4.0 alongside its first AI image detection model, claiming 99.5% accuracy in identifying synthetic content.
